Output e290fd762e7bb4bc3f2cc3233f04930d074367637c5ecf1fa59e1ffce708a0a0:9

value
866599
script pubkey
OP_0 OP_PUSHBYTES_20 51369d0fb9e16bb161c394371cb8c3c4e967fdbf
address
bc1q2ymf6raeu94mzcwrjsm3ewxrcn5k0ldlunh4t7
transaction
e290fd762e7bb4bc3f2cc3233f04930d074367637c5ecf1fa59e1ffce708a0a0
spent
true